    If \[4\mathbf{i}+7\mathbf{j}+8\mathbf{k},\,\,\,2\mathbf{i}+3\mathbf{j}+4\mathbf{k}\,\] and \[2\mathbf{i}+5\mathbf{j}+7\mathbf{k}\] are the position vectors of the vertices A, B and C respectively of triangle ABC. The position vector of the point where the bisector of angle A meets BC is        [Pb. CET 2004]

    A) \[\frac{1}{3}\,(6\mathbf{i}+13\mathbf{j}+18\mathbf{k})\]         

    B) \[\frac{2}{3}\,(6\mathbf{i}+12\mathbf{j}-8\mathbf{k})\]

    C) \[\frac{1}{3}\,(-6\mathbf{i}-8\mathbf{j}-9\mathbf{k})\]

    D) \[\frac{2}{3}\,(-6\mathbf{i}-12\mathbf{j}+8\mathbf{k})\]

    Correct Answer: A

    Solution :

    Let the bisector of angle A meets BC at D, then AD divides BC in the ratio AB: AC  Position vectors of D =\[\frac{|\overrightarrow{AB}|(2\mathbf{i}+5\mathbf{j}+7\mathbf{k})+|\overrightarrow{AC}|(2\mathbf{i}+3\mathbf{j}+4\mathbf{k})}{|\overrightarrow{AB}|+|\overrightarrow{AC}|}\] Here, \[|\overrightarrow{AB}|=|-2\mathbf{i}-4\mathbf{j}-4\mathbf{k}|=6\] and \[|\overrightarrow{AC}|=|-2\mathbf{i}-2\mathbf{j}-\mathbf{k}|=3\] Position vector of \[D=\frac{6(2\mathbf{i}+5\mathbf{j}+7\mathbf{k})+3(2\mathbf{i}+3\mathbf{j}+4\mathbf{k})}{6+3}\]                   \[=\frac{18\mathbf{i}+39\mathbf{j}+54\mathbf{k})}{9}\]\[=\frac{1}{3}(6\mathbf{i}+13\mathbf{j}+18\mathbf{k})\].
